China Boosts Iranian Oil Imports Amid New Quotas

Story summary
  • China increased its imports of Iranian oil after new quotas allowed private refiners to import crude.
  • Bloomberg reports intake rose after a 7–8 million metric ton allocation for nearly 20 plants.
  • Two supertankers unloaded in Shandong, including a vessel carrying 2 million barrels of Iranian oil.
  • Since 2019, China has been the largest buyer despite U.S. sanctions, though T-pots may remain weak due to margins.
